**CI note — Schema registry validation step (Eventhaus)**

If the `registry-check` stage fails with a compatibility error but no schema changed, the cache is likely stale. Purge the local registry snapshot and rerun; do not bypass the check. This masked a real breakage once in the Brellinger pipeline. The failing run's identifier appears below for cross-reference.

trace token, kajeg-tadup: htk31_ea4436123ab4c9e337062126feef2c5

// TAILCAP_MAX_LINES caps how many lines the `spoolwatch tail` command
// will stream per session. Raising it past 50k has crashed the Dunmere
// gateway before, so don't bump this during an incident — fork a second
// session instead. On-call: if tailing stalls, confirm the agent matches
// the deployed gateway build, whose token is recorded below.

pipeline stamp: htk4_66df

Subject: DR Drill Recap — ScanBridge Barcode Integration

Team, during Thursday's drill we simulated a full outage of the ScanBridge barcode ingestion path. Failover to the Moorfield standby completed in under four minutes, though the scanner firmware cache needed a manual flush. Please review the timeline before the sync. Restoring the standby's sealed config requires the passphrase noted below.

strongbox words: oliael-gilax-lamael

Note for new folks: our static site rebuilds for Pinecrest Docs run through Stackleaf, a vendor we've used since the Harrowgate migration. They handle incremental rebuilds, so only changed pages redeploy — usually under a minute. Contract renewals and usage caps live in the vendor wiki. If builds start doing full rebuilds again, flag it to their support desk.

alerts address for kafof-bagag: kasael@olvarqdyn.corp

Subject: On-call handover — InvoiceForge renderer

Hi Marit,

Handing over the pager. The PDF invoice renderer on InvoiceForge had two incidents this week: a font-embedding failure on batches over 500 pages, and intermittent blank totals when the tax block wraps. Both have workarounds documented in the runbook under "renderer quirks." The queue is drained and the hotfix from Tuesday is holding. Watch the memory graph on renderer-2; it creeps overnight. If the vendor patch lands, questions go to their support desk.

billing contact of bawep-tajeg = tamath.silion.fraok@olvarqsoft.local